Kirjautuminen

Haku

Tehtävät

Keskustelu: Nettisivujen teko: Nettisivu ja pelit

Sivun loppuun

Horny The Horrible [15.01.2010 08:48:55]

#

Miten nettisivulle saa pelin niinku et voi pelata netissä lataamatta peliä koneelle?

trilog [15.01.2010 09:01:14]

#

Java, JavaScript, Flash, Silverlight, Shockwave. Siinä muutamia avainsanoja.

Metabolix [15.01.2010 10:44:06]

#

Heitetään nyt vielä ActiveX.

Tässä on muutama huomio:
- ActiveX-tuki on vain Windowsin IE:ssä.
- Shockwave-soitinta ei saa natiivina Linuxille.
- Silverlight on Windowsille. (Vapaan lähdekoodin korvike on vielä heikko.)
- Flash-soittimella on käytännössä yhä toisinaan ongelmia Linuxissa.

Mainittujen seikkojen valossa Java ja JavaScript ovat turvallisimmat vaihtoehdot, näiden jälkeen Flash. Näillä on teknisesti hyvin suuri ero: JS toimii selaimessa nettisivun osana, joten grafiikka- ja äänitoiminnot ovat hyvin rajoittuneet. Javalla taas voi tehdä ihan oikeitakin ohjelmia. Flash on multimediaväline ja soveltuu pieniin peleihinkin.

Horny The Horrible [15.01.2010 10:56:35]

#

Uskoakseni JavaScript peli jossa esim ammutaan vastustajia näyttää kököltä. Miten kannattaisi esim Flash pelit tehdä? En ole ennen tehnyt kuin CoolBasicilla (jos puhutaan peleistä). Haluaisin tehdä nettipelejä.

Juhko [15.01.2010 11:27:24]

#

Flash-pelejä voisit tehdä esimerkiksi Flashilla. :)

Horny The Horrible [15.01.2010 13:22:57]

#

Ongelmat Javassa (ohjelmointikieli) ja Flashissa (ei se lisäosa joka pyörittää pelejä) on se, että minä lataan aina juuri sen mitä en halua, enkä ikinä saa sitä ohjelmointiin tarkoitettua sovellusta. Mistä nämä voi ladata?

Metabolix [15.01.2010 13:38:52]

#

Java Development Kit sisältää itse kääntäjän kirjastoineen. Lisäksi kannattaa ladata jokin Java-kehitysympäristö, esimerkiksi Eclipse (kumpi vain Java-versio).

Pidä mielessäsi, että ohjelmointi tällaisilla välineille on todella paljon mutkikkaampaa kuin CoolBasicilla, joka sisältää paljon suoraan pelintekijöille suunnattuja ominaisuuksia. Javalla homma ei todellakaan toimi meiningillä "lataa ukko, piirrä tuohon, liikuta, ammu", vaan joudut ihan oikeasti ohjelmoimaan ja paljon.

Horny The Horrible [15.01.2010 15:04:42]

#

Sen tiedän. Sillä on helppoa ja nopeaa. Luin Java kirjaa enkä tajunnut hölkäsen pöläystä siitä.

Metabolix [15.01.2010 15:29:36]

#

Horny The Horrible kirjoitti:

Luin Java kirjaa enkä tajunnut hölkäsen pöläystä siitä.

Siinä tapauksessa tämä nettipeliasia ei ole alkuunkaan ajankohtainen. Palaa asiaan joskus, kun Java-kirjan asiat alkavat olla selkeitä.

Juhko [15.01.2010 15:51:03]

#

Lukaise ensiksi tämä Java-alkeisopas ja sen jälkeen Sun:in Java-applet-opas. Sillä pääset jo hyvään alkuun. Ja käytät aikaa ja luet oppaat...
(Moderaattorin sensuuri iski, anna olla jo.)

Horny The Horrible [15.01.2010 19:20:15]

#

Katsotaan jos saan jotain järkevää värkättyä. Toistaiseksi ei mikään ole onnistunut kunnolla.

Daih [15.01.2010 19:39:51]

#

Jos Javaa haluat harjoitella, niin vieraileppa seuraavalla sivulla: http://javala.cs.tut.fi


Sivun alkuun

Vastaus

Aihe on jo aika vanha, joten et voi enää vastata siihen.

Tietoa sivustosta